How do you solve -8m+15=9?

See the solution process below:

Explanation:

Step 1) Subtract color(red)(15) from each side of the equation to isolate the m term while keeping the equation balanced:

-8m + 15 - color(red)(15) = 9 - color(red)(15)

-8m + 0 = -6

-8m = -6

Step 2) Divide each side of the equation by color(red)(-8) to solve for m while keeping the equation balanced:

(-8m)/color(red)(-8) = (-6)/color(red)(-8)

(color(red)(cancel(color(black)(-8)))m)/cancel(color(red)(-8)) = (-2 xx 3)/color(red)(-2 xx 4)

m = (color(red)(cancel(color(black)(-2))) xx 3)/color(red)(color(black)(cancel(color(red)(-2))) xx 4)

m = 3/4
